Cairns Fire Helmet Maintenance: Ensuring Optimal Protection

Regular care of your Cairns fire helmet is vital for ensuring optimal protection on the front lines. A properly maintained helmet can withstand impacts and hazards, keeping you safe during emergencies. Inspect your helmet regularly for damage. Look for cracks, scratches, missing components, and any issues that could compromise its integrity.

Adhere to the manufacturer's instructions for specific care procedures and repairs recommendations. If you detect any significant damage or wear, speak with a qualified technician for assessment. Remember, your Cairns fire helmet is a critical piece of protective apparel – take care of it and it will protect you effectively.
